How they compare

Iran currently reports 105.38 against 103.07 in Serbia, a difference of 2.31.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 18 shared years of data; in 2006 it was Iran ahead.

Iran ranks 90th and Serbia ranks 93rd of 192 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Iran averaged higher in 2 and Serbia in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Iran Serbia Difference Ahead
2000s 199.14 152.47 46.68 Iran
2010s 175.5 131.36 44.14 Iran
2020s 95.64 107.03 11.39 Serbia

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
